Galveston County, Texas has 10 tracked cities with a combined population of 349,990. The median home value across these cities is $268,358.
The highest-momentum city in the county is Bacliff, with a composite score of 66 (Rising) — median home $216,963, +1.4% year over year.
The most affordable city tracked here is Hitchcock at $216,384.
